Description

Stay prepared for any weather with the Dunham® Cloud Waterproof and Slip Resistant Boot. Crafted from premium full-grain leather, these shoes feature a reliable waterproof construction and slip resistant outsoles to keep your feet dry and comfortable. The Cloud Boot is designed to take you anywhere you want to go, ensuring your comfort during outdoor activities. Ideal for rugged wear, these durable boots provide superior protection and style.

  • Great boot, especially for wide feet
Size: 11 X-Wide Color: Slate
I normally don’t buy reviews on Amazon, but felt compelled to share that these boots are amazing! I have very wide feet, so it’s usually hard to find shoes that fit, much less boots. These boots are very comfortable with a stiff sole and good ankle protection. I’m technically a 10.5 with 4E width (US size), but I wear size 11 - 4E new balances, And tried size 11 - 4E here too, and they fit perfectly. Correct size 10.5 4E for me was too snug. I broke my toe about a month ago before a big international vacation that would include hiking, and my podiatrist I needed to get some boots like Timberland’s, so I bought these because they’re the only wide boot I could find. They gave me really good toe protection all around. ... show more

  • For fit, the jury is still out....
Size: 7.5 X-Wide Color: Brown
So, I have a wide foot, yet not a big foot, so I came searching here for any hiking solution that caters to my "pork chop" feet, haha. Local stores don't carry any options, which leaves to me hit and miss online hunting. I tried some lower cost Skechers, to no avail, so I thought I'd spend a bit more and see what that brings. I'm wearing them at present, to see if I can break them in enough to try on an extended hike. Oddly, the heel area is a bit too wide, yet the area across the the widest part of my foot doesn't fit, at all, like a true "wide" shoe. It's very tight. So, I deployed my shoe stretchers last night, and, by this morning, they were widened enough to wear without discomfort, but I wish they felt as perfect as the many reviews I read on here. The heel is not so wide to cause slippage, and the area across the "chest" of the foot (where the toes start) is not tight enough to cause pain (after using the shoe stretchers for 12 hours) so, no deal breakers as yet, although I had to take out the insoles they came with, to allow for a better fit. With the insoles, they really are too tight. So, I replaced them with the cut-to-fit Dr. Scholl's insoles. The exterior soles seem quite grippy and should serve for basic hiking needs, and I am not seeing any issues with manufacturing defects or anything, so I'm assuming they will be waterproof as advertised. I will update back here once I've worn them for a few days, and, hopefully, they work out enough to test for a day of hiking, since I have no hiking footwear at the moment. I'm disappointed in the fit, however. The too-wide heel area and too-narrow front area is a frustration. I'm hoping I can "wear them in" so it's not a waste of 140 bucks. Glad I invested in the shoe stretchers. This will be yet another pair of shoes saved by being able to widen them out, if these wind up being okay. I do like how lightweight they are and, thus far, just wearing them to work, they are not feeling too hot, so, if they don't cause foot pain, they seem like a win. They also look great. So, I really want to like them, which means I'm giving them a chance. Wish me luck! Hope this helps. Thanks for reading. :) ... show more

  • 100% not waterproof
Size: 11.5 Narrow Color: Black
Definitely not waterproof in any way! I took a walk in moderate rain for 45 minutes and both feet are completely soaked. These boots have no water blocking membrane like GoreTex and the seams are not sealed against water either. The ‘waterproofing’ is likely just a spray applied to the uppers. Highly deceptive marketing since the product page and all retailers prominently display that the boot is waterproofed! ... show more
